<p>&#8220;After <a href="http://www.kolotv.com/news/headlines/80381992.html" target="_blank">decades</a> of leading the nation in growth, Nevada may now be losing population. A new report from the state&#8217;s demographer estimates Nevada lost more than 27-thousand people in the year ending July First. &#8216;This is a new phenomenon for Nevada.&#8217; says state Demographer Jeff Hardcastle . &#8216;We used to joke Nevada was the one state in the nation where a three percent growth rate was a recession.&#8217;&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;&#8216;We peaked in about 2006 with construction employment,&#8217; says Hardcastle, &#8216;and if you recall we got hit by the housing bubble in 2006, then got hit by the gas price surge in 2007 which deteriorated the tourism industry and then got hit by the Lehman Brothers and financial crisis nationally.&#8217;&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;I&#8217;ve come <a href="http://www.independent.ie/lifestyle/what-do-we-do-with-all-the-ghost-estates-1994706.html" target="_blank">to visit</a> a brand new housing development, just off the main street of a small town 17 miles from Dublin city centre. The signs at the entrance promise &#8216;The Best of Everything&#8217;. But there&#8217;s no one living here. It&#8217;s a scene replicated hundreds of times around the country. As the New Year approaches, the question is: What do we do now with these ghost estates?&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;First, you have to ask why we were mad enough to build all these surplus homes in the first place. Let&#8217;s go back to 2006 when the Central Statistics Office identified 266,000 empty residential properties &#8212; representing 15pc of all homes. It was obvious that supply already exceeded demand and yet, in that same year, property fever still gripped the nation, and people slept in their cars overnight to be first in a queue to buy within commuting distance of Dublin.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;As <a href="http://www.modbee.com/local/story/990854.html" target="_blank">the first</a> decade of the 21st century draws to an end, many Northern San Joaquin Valley residents say: Good riddance. This decade has been so economically brutal that most can&#8217;t wait for it to be over. Lots and lots of homes were built. In Stanislaus County alone, about 25,000 homes and apartments were constructed. BATs — &#8216;Bay Area transplants&#8217; — swooped in to buy those homes. Those newcomers inspired commercial developers to erect shopping centers throughout the region.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;When the inflated housing bubble burst in 2006, the Northern San Joaquin Valley&#8217;s entire economy imploded. Since then, more than 51,000 homes in Stanislaus, San Joaquin and Merced counties have been lost to foreclosure, costing lenders more than $19 billion in unpaid mortgages. About one in eight homes in the region have been repossessed, the worst foreclosure rate in the nation.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;We&#8217;re also worst when it comes to home value declines. From the price peak in December 2005 to this spring&#8217;s bottom of the market, homes lost about two-thirds of their value. Because of that, more than 81 percent of the region&#8217;s homeowners owe more on their mortgages than their houses are worth.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;And unemployment during 2009 has been more than double what it was at the start of the decade. Stanislaus&#8217; rate in November 2000 was just 7.7 percent, but it reached 17.2 percent last month.&#8221;</p>

<p>&#8220;The <a href="http://hosted.ap.org/dynamic/stories/U/US_ALL_BUSINESS?SITE=MAATT&#038;SECTION=HOME&#038;TEMPLATE=DEFAULT&#038;CTIME=2009-12-25-11-30-28" target="_blank">government</a> shouldn&#8217;t reward liars. But that&#8217;s the effect of changes to the Obama administration&#8217;s failing program to help homeowners modify their mortgages. Until recently the rules were clear: if you grossly understated your income to qualify for the program, you had to restart the loan modification process. It made sense. After all, we got into this housing mess partly because too many people were dishonest about how much they made.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;Fast forward to today. The federally funded Home Affordable Modification Program was aimed at getting banks to rework mortgages for homeowners in order to slow the pace of foreclosures. The program isn&#8217;t working like it&#8217;s supposed to. Since March, just 31,000 homeowners have won permanent relief. One big reason why is that lenders are doing what they should have been doing all along - requiring things like proof of income.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;How&#8217;s the government responding? By letting homeowners who fudge their income numbers off the hook with little more than a wink and a nod. &#8216;This isn&#8217;t the kind of person the government should want to help,&#8217; said Dean Baker, co-director of the Center for Economic and Policy Research.&#8221;</p>

						<p>&#8220;Today is the last day for tax waivers on mortgage debt forgiveness. I wonder if that will get extended?&#8221;</p>
<p>Kim, I wish you were right, but we&#8217;re stuck with that for the long term thanks to Dubya&#8217;s Mortgage Forgiveness Debt Relief Act. See below.</p>
<p>H.R. 3648<br />
Mortgage Forgiveness Debt Relief<br />
Act of 2007<br />
Permanent exclusion from gross income of discharged home mortgage indebtedness. The bill would amend current law, which requires taxpayers to include discharges of mortgage indebtedness as income and to pay tax on this income. The bill would provide a permanent exclusion for discharges of up to two million dollars of indebtedness (on or after January 1,2007) which is secured by a principal residence and which is incurred in the acquisition, construction, or substantial improvement of the principal residence. Instead of including this amount as income, the basis of the individual’s principal residence would be reduced by the amount excluded from income under this bill. This proposal is estimated to cost approximately $1.4 billion over 10 years.</p>
